Sitting proudly in the heart of Essex, Pitsea train station serves as a vital cog in the region's transportation network. Whether you're commuting for work or planning an excursion, this station is perfectly equipped to meet your travel needs. Let's dive into what Pitsea Station has to offer.
Travelers will appreciate the convenience of the ticket office at Pitsea station, open from the early hours of the morning until late at night. From Monday to Friday, it operates from 05:15 to 20:00, Saturday from 06:15 to 20:00, and Sunday between 06:45 to 20:45. Not to worry if you prefer purchasing your tickets on the go—ticket machines are available for easy access, along with facilities to collect tickets bought online.
Pitsea Station boasts step-free access throughout, including lift access to all platforms and ticket barriers with accessible ticket machines. The station is well-equipped for travelers who need additional support, featuring induction loops and ramps for train access. The staff is available to assist from Monday to Friday, from 06:00 to 21:00, ensuring a smooth and comfortable journey for all passengers.
Enhancing your comfort are facilities such as CCTV, seating areas, and accessible toilets situated in the booking hall, which can be accessed with a RADAR key.

Ramsgreave & Wilpshire train station, nestled in the picturesque landscapes of Lancashire, invites travelers with its charm and practicality. Serving a quaint community, it connects passengers to the wider rail network of the UK. Whether you're commuting for work or planning a leisurely day out, this station equips you with essential facilities and easy travel options, making your journey seamless and efficient.
While Ramsgreave & Wilpshire station may not boast a plethora of high-end facilities, it covers your basic travel needs remarkably well. Although there is no ticket office, you can conveniently collect tickets from accessible ticket machines available on-site. Designed with consideration to accessibility, these machines enable smooth transactions, whether you're utilizing smartcards or traditional tickets. Furthermore, an induction loop system enhances communication for those with hearing impairments.
The station offers limited step-free access, with platforms accessible via slopes that incorporate shallow steps and supportive handrails. Although there are no dedicated waiting rooms, seating areas ensure comfort while you await your departure. Bear in mind, toilet facilities and refreshment options are presently absent, so planning ahead is advisable.
Always a popular stop for seasoned travelers, Ramsgreave & Wilpshire offers various connection options for continuing your journey. If a train isn't your preferred mode, regional buses are easily accessible. The station serves as a pick-up/drop-off point for rail replacement services on Whalley New Road. For those seeking more personalized transport, the Cab4You taxi service is efficiently linked to the station, ready to take you onward to your next destination. Although bicycle hire is not available at this location, secure parking for cycles is provided within the station compound.
